Psalm 8:4-9
New American Standard Bible
4 (A)What is man that You think of him,
And a son of man that You are concerned about him?
5 Yet You have made him a (B)little lower than [a]God,
And (C)You crown him with (D)glory and majesty!
6 You have him (E)rule over the works of Your hands;
You have (F)put everything under his feet,
7 All sheep and oxen,
And also the animals of the field,
8 The birds of the sky, and the fish of the sea,
Whatever passes through the paths of the seas.
9 (G)Lord, our Lord,
How majestic is Your name in all the earth!
